Pricing and Validity Options

Swiss Travel Pass: Swiss All-in-One Pass on Train, Bus, Boat - Pricing and Validity Options

The Swiss Travel Pass not only simplifies travel but also offers flexible pricing and validity options to suit various itineraries.

Starting at around $287.78 per person, travelers can choose between 3 to 15 consecutive days of unlimited travel across Switzerland’s stunning landscapes. This pass covers not just trains, but also buses, boats, and public transportation in 90 urban areas.

Plus, it comes with added perks like free entry to over 500 museums and discounts on mountain excursions. Families will appreciate that kids under 6 travel free, and those aged 6-15 can join for free with a Swiss Family Card.

Booking Process and Cancellation

Swiss Travel Pass: Swiss All-in-One Pass on Train, Bus, Boat - Booking Process and Cancellation

Booking a Swiss Travel Pass is a breeze, making it easy for travelers to kickstart their adventures in Switzerland. They can snag their pass online and get an e-ticket delivered to their inbox within 72 hours.

It’s important to keep an eye on both inbox and spam folder to ensure they don’t miss it! Plus, if plans change, they’ve got the option for free cancellation up to three days in advance for a full refund.

Just remember, this pass isn’t up for grabs for residents of Switzerland and Liechtenstein, so proof of residence is necessary.

Essential Tips for Travelers

Swiss Travel Pass: Swiss All-in-One Pass on Train, Bus, Boat - Essential Tips for Travelers

Navigating Switzerland with a Swiss Travel Pass can be a breeze, but a few handy tips can make the experience even smoother.

First off, always reserve seats for those stunning panoramic trains—trust us, it’s worth it! Check your email for the e-ticket and don’t forget to peek in the spam folder just in case.

If traveling with kids, take advantage of the Swiss Family Card; it’s a game-changer for families.

Plan your itinerary around the free mountain excursions like Rigi or Stanserhorn for some breathtaking views.

Finally, keep an eye on the timetable apps to avoid any last-minute surprises and enjoy the seamless Swiss public transport.

Popular Destinations and Excursions

Swiss Travel Pass: Swiss All-in-One Pass on Train, Bus, Boat - Popular Destinations and Excursions

With the Swiss Travel Pass in hand, adventurers can easily access some of Switzerland’s most breathtaking destinations and excursions. They can hop on scenic trains like the Glacier Express or Bernina Express, soaking in stunning views of the Alps.

For a dose of relaxation, they can take a leisurely boat ride on Lake Geneva or Lake Lucerne. The iconic Rigi and Stanserhorn mountains offer free excursions, perfect for those seeking adventure without breaking the bank.

Plus, with discounts on other mountain trips, travelers can explore majestic peaks like Jungfrau and Titlis. Whether it’s charming villages or vibrant cities like Zurich and Bern, the Swiss Travel Pass makes exploring this picturesque country a breeze!
